This paper aims to analyze Oriental and others' compositions as shown in Western Colonial Discourse by Conrad's Darkness Center (1899). The main purpose of this paper is to reveal biased, and miss proposed images of Africans in Western texts. The concept of "different" is used and is discussed in a special reference to Conrad's Darkness Center (1899). It reflects that Europeans are as good as "Occident," while they represent Africans the same as inferior Orientals. "Other" is a Western structure, a concept related to civilization to the East.
